Hi,
 
I got a request from the users to download multiple invoices in one go to reduce manual work and save time. We don't have an archiving system or a Sharepoint connected to D365 F&O that the invoices are saved to automatically. Right now what they do is, at the end of each month (or more) a user goes to Accounts Receivable > Inquiries and reports > Invoices > Invoice journal to have all the invoices (free text invoices, open customer invoices, closed customer invoices, etc.) in one place and starts previewing and downloading as PDF one by one, which is of course very time consuming, in order to archive them properly.
 
I tried to configure the print management to download a PDF file instead of viewing on screen, but when I was testing, I got a very strange behavior, when selecting for example 20 invoices, only 10 are downloaded, and the pattern is that the system downloads one invoice and skips the following one. (i.e. invoice numbers 1,2,3,4,5,6 are selected, only 1,3,5 are downloaded) 
 
So, did anyone encounter this behavior? is there a fix for it? 
Otherwise, any suggestion on how to achieve this? would be perfect to download them all at once or in a zip file or even in an email (all in one email not each in a separate email).

    Hi,
     
    I would do 2 things to achieve your requirement, however, details need to be discussed\tested.
     
    1.: Save invoices to sharepoint
    2.: Download all invoices with a Power Automate (PA) flow at the end of the month
     
     
    ad 1.:
    I would check out the free version of Docentrix. They offer quite some interesting tools when it comes to printing, and its free.
     
    The idea is to send the invoice via Email to an inbox.
    When the invoice arrives, a PA flows pics the invoice and uploads it to sharepoint. (There might be a free feature for archiving to sharepoint from Docentrix, so you dont need this step.) If you do, here is a resource.
     
    You may be successful also without Docentrix, however, SSRS reports and archiving is a pain in the a**. Havent seen any documention for this.
     
     
    ad 2: This would be a PA flow, I would need to check myself. However, should be achievable. Sharepoint uses one file (attachment) and overrides it if you upload the same file, so you dont need to worry about people creating the same invoice multiple times.

    Hi,
     
    There is no out of the box bulk creation\download of the invoices.  Depending how you print your invoices (ER or 3rd party software) you can archive it on sharepoint f.e. and have it ready.
     
    The 2nd solution is to tell users to download them when the invoice is created on screen.
     
     
    If you are printing via ER, you can share the ER destinations and your print setup and we can have a look.
